Silicone utensils have become increasingly popular in recent years due to their versatility, durability, and ease of use. However, not all silicone utensils are created equal. To find the best set for your kitchen, consider the following tips:

Material Quality

The quality of the silicone used is paramount. Look for utensils made with 100% pure silicone, free from fillers or harmful chemicals. High-quality silicone is heat-resistant, non-stick, and resistant to staining and odors. Avoid utensils that feel flimsy or have a strong rubbery smell, as these may indicate inferior material.

Heat Resistance

Silicone utensils should withstand high temperatures without melting or warping. Look for products that are rated for at least 450°F (230°C). This will allow you to safely use them for stirring, sauteing, and even baking. Check the manufacturer’s specifications to ensure the utensils are suitable for your intended cooking applications.

Non-Stick Surface

The non-stick surface of silicone utensils makes them ideal for delicate tasks like flipping eggs or stirring sauces. Ensure the utensils have a smooth, glossy finish without any rough or abrasive textures. This will prevent food from sticking, making cleanup a breeze.

Ergonomic Handles

Comfortable handles are essential for extended use. Look for utensils with ergonomic designs that fit well in your hand and provide a secure grip. Consider the overall weight of the utensils, as heavy handles can cause fatigue. Opt for lightweight sets that are easy to maneuver.

Versatility

The best silicone utensil sets offer a wide range of tools for various culinary tasks. Consider a set that includes spatulas, spoons, whisks, tongs, and a pastry brush. This will ensure you have the right utensil for every cooking need.

Durability

Silicone utensils should be durable enough to withstand regular use and washing. Look for utensils made with thick, durable silicone that will not tear or split easily. Consider sets with reinforced edges and tips for added strength.

Dishwasher Safe

For convenience, choose utensil sets that are dishwasher safe. This will save you time and effort when cleaning up after cooking. Ensure the utensils are designed to withstand the high temperatures and detergents used in dishwashers.
